In August, Good Living Camp generally has very high temperatures and heavy rainfall. Daytime temperatures hover around 32°C, while nights can cool down to about 23°C.

While these temperatures are typical, some days might be even hotter. Always be prepared for the unexpected spikes in warmth. Dressing in lightweight and breathable outfits will help you stay cool. Don't forget to stay hydrated and wear sun protection to handle the heat better.

Good Living Camp in August falls under the rainy season with heavy rainfall, averaging around 181 mm for the month. Based on our climate data of the past 30 years, about 18 days of rain are anticipated.

The days are predominantly sunny, with an estimated total of around 209 hours of sunshine. This amount of sunlight does not only brightens the days but also contributes to a cheerful ambiance in the area during this month.

Good Living Camp, monthly averages in August

Min TemperatureMin Temperature 23°C  
Max TemperatureMax Temperature 32°C  
Chance of RainChance of Rain 59%  
PrecipitationPrecipitation 181 mm  
Rainy daysRainy days 18 days  
SunshineSunshine 209 hours *  
Percentage SunshinePercentage Sunshine *  
* Data from: Belmopan, Belize (20 KM, 12 Miles).
